Lines Matching defs:slave
416 int slave;
425 if (openpty(&info->master, &info->slave, NULL, NULL, NULL))
429 static int async_pty(int master, int slave)
441 if ((fcntl(slave, F_SETFL, flags | O_NONBLOCK) < 0))
450 struct openpty_arg pty = { .master = -1, .slave = -1 };
451 int master, slave, err;
461 slave = pty.slave;
463 if ((master == -1) || (slave == -1)) {
477 err = async_pty(master, slave);
499 (*proc)(master, slave);
502 close(slave);
509 static void tty_output(int master, int slave)
522 while (((n = read(slave, buf, sizeof(buf))) > 0) &&